Q: Does Nokia SPD Unlocker V1.0 work on Nokia X-series?
A: No. Nokia X (Android One) phones use Snapdragon chips. This tool is strictly for Spreadtrum/Unisoc.
Q: My phone is not detected even after driver installation. What now?
A: Some newer Nokia C-series phones (C12, C22) have authentication in BROM mode. V1.0 cannot bypass that. Try the newer “Nokia SPD Tool V3.2” or use a paid service like Chimera Tool.
Q: Will this tool unlock an iCloud lock?
A: Absolutely not. iCloud locks exist on iPhones only. Nokia runs Android or KaiOS; this tool does not touch Google account server-side locks.
Q: Can I use this tool to upgrade my Nokia 1 to Android 10?
A: No. Flashing requires a .pac firmware file. The tool can write it, but you must find the correct firmware online. It does not download firmware automatically. Nokia Spd Unlocker Tool V1.0

Nokia Spd Unlocker Tool V1.0 is a small, Windows-based software utility designed specifically to service Nokia mobile devices running on Spreadtrum (SPD/Unisoc) processors. While general SPD tools exist, this specific version is tailored for Nokia’s unique security protocols, allowing users to bypass verification locks and perform unlocking operations without complex procedures.
It serves as a bridge between the technician and the device's partition system, enabling functions that standard settings menus do not allow.
